原文:关系数据库设计中,用中间表好还是直接设定主外键关联好?

有人会对数据库有这样的疑问: 因为大多数的数据库教程上都是告诉你关系数据库如何去创建 : :N和N:M的数据库关系,但我发现很多开源产品中,并没有直接使用关系数据库的关系查询 关系删除等功能,而是直接在代码中对多个表的查询结果进行组合。 这两种方式的优缺点是什么呢 为什么很多项目都选择后者呢 在一个中型以上的项目实践中,我该选择哪种方式,或是两种方式结合使用 我想: ,数据表与数据表之间有关联 R ...

2018-09-03 09:32 0 1453 推荐指数:

查看详情

关系数据库设计,用中间还是直接设定主外关联

有人会对数据库有这样的疑问: 因为大多数的数据库教程上都是告诉你关系数据库如何去创建1:1、1:N和N:M的数据库关系,但我发现很多开源产品,并没有直接使用关系数据库关系查询、关系删除等功能,而是直接在代码对多个的查询结果进行组合。 这两种方式的优缺点是什么呢?为什么很多项目都选择后者 ...

Thu Dec 14 20:34:00 CST 2017 0 5271
多对多关系数据库 java描述

多对多关系 需要建立一张新存放它们的对应数据 sql语句 View Code domain Teacher.java View Code Student.java View ...

Sat May 24 22:18:00 CST 2014 1 2466
关系数据库设计方法

概念结构设计方法(概念模式) 概念模式通常采取自顶向下法(实体分析法),通过两个步骤完成概念设计: 建立局部信息结构 将局部信息合并为全局信息结构并优化,使用 E-R 模型作为概念模型的描述工具 E-R 图的表示方法 概念结构设计是将需求分析得到的用户需求抽象为信息结构 ...

Tue Oct 15 18:57:00 CST 2019 0 458
关系数据库的范式和反范式设计

关于范式 Normal Form 范式是关系数据库理论的基础,也是我们在设计数据库结构过程中所要遵循的规则和指导方法。数据库设计范式是数据库设计所需要满足的规范。只有理解数据库设计范式,才能设计出高效率、优雅的数据库,否则可能会设计出错误的数据库。 目前关系数据库有六种范式:第一范式 ...

Fri May 22 01:25:00 CST 2015 1 4732
关系数据库的函数依赖

关系模式的各属性之间的相互依赖,相互制约的联系称为数据依赖。 数据依赖一般分为函数依赖,多值依赖,连接依赖,最重要的是函数依赖。 1.函数依赖是关系模式属性之间的一种逻辑依赖关系。 下面是展示的3个关系示例: 学生关系:S(SNO,SN,AGE,DEPT ...

Tue Mar 03 03:28:00 CST 2020 0 2381
第2章 关系数据库

1、关系数据库概述 1.1 关系数据库的产生历史 2、关系数据模型 2.1 组成要素 关系数据结构;关系操作集合;关系完整性约束 2.2 关系数据结构 2.2.1 (Table) 2.2.2 关系(Relation) 2.2.3 关系的三种 ...

Fri Nov 13 23:16:00 CST 2020 0 372
关系数据库原理

转载自:http://blog.jobbole.com/100349/ 这篇文章大约分为3个部分: 底层和上层数据库组件概况 查询优化过程概况 事务和缓冲池管理概况 回到基础 SQL SERVER体系架图(但本文不限于此) 很久很久 ...

Fri May 18 01:14:00 CST 2018 0 1651
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M